#73b014 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#73b014 is composed of 45.1% red, 69%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.6%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 83.5 degrees, a saturation of 79.6% and a lightness of 38.4%. #73b014 color hex could be obtained by blending #e6ff28 with #006100.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

#73b014 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#73b014 has RGB values of R:115, G:176,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0, Y:0.89,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 7581716.

Shades and Tints of #73b014
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b1102 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#73b014
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#63655f is the less saturated color, while #76bf05 is the most saturated one.
